Cyrus

Sub-agent

← Now
task id
be83a5d1-bf76-4a49-a067-d1612699bf77
run id
4da0dd51-ac63-4109-a515-ace517383b14
status
succeeded
agent
session
agent:codex:acp:9b242571-cf7e-4508-aeac-e81113502d4d
started
2026-05-02 15:19Z (4d ago)
last activity
2026-05-02 15:22Z (4d ago)
ended
2026-05-02 15:22Z (4d ago)
delivery
delivered
Task
You are a sub-agent of Cyrus (CEO-mode AI agent for Northstar Forge). You will execute two SEO follow-ups on the UPick Atlas Next.js site, then build, deploy to Cloudflare Pages, and verify live. Output one final summary and stop.

# RULE ZERO (NON-NEGOTIABLE)
Never assume, always check and verify. Before claiming any fact about the codebase, file path, library behavior, or live state — open the file, run the command, or curl the URL. If a claim is checkable in <60 seconds, check before stating it.

# COMMUNICATION
Terminal-only. No progress narration to me. Work silently, then return ONE final summary message at the end with: what shipped, commit hashes, deploy URLs, verification curl results, and any blockers.

# TASK 1 — Default OG image (option A: brand-default 1200×630, all 504 pages)

## Generate the image
Use Fal API (key at `~/.config/fal/api_key`). Call the `fal-ai/flux-pro/v1.1-ultra` or `fal-ai/flux/dev` model with aspect_ratio "16:9" (close to 1200x630 = 1.905:1, both flux